The balloons are expensive - we never buy them, but did on our Christmas trip (a weak moment) - I think they were around $10 - it seems like one was even more than that, but I forget which type.
Light up type things usually run in the $5 range. Sturdy? Hmm. We had one of those spinny things and my son got it caught in my daughter's hair (he was about 4 and she was 2) - it got thrown away after that incident! You might try just getting some glow necklaces from the dollar store before you leave and packing them in your suitcase. You can pull them out for the nighttime parades and things, and even share them with the kids around you. Very inexpensive and the kids love them. Light up necklaces at WDW are also around $10, at least the ones we bought there were (see - another weak moment). Plush toys - I can't really remember - obviously they range in price depending on the size - average maybe $12. They also sell Webkins some places - I know they have them at AK, because my kids bought some with their money.

Your daughter is adorable! The twirlers (both with the scenes inside and with the spokes that turn) are very sturdy. My 3 1/2 year old DD has loved those things since she turned 1. That's always what she wants. We have collected them at Disney on Ice, Sesame Street Live, 2 Disney trips, and one other from a non-Disney vacation. They have been dropped, banged, shoved in a Toy box, had things thrown on top of them, and every one of them still works. They usually run between $10-15.
